present tense, future perfect

by Vikki Owens

i have spent
so much time
grinding my teeth
against the broken ghosts
of my past
that i have forgotten
to lick my lips
with the taste of the future.

sometimes memories
seem more current
than the present,
tense and affected
i have predicted
the outcome
of this
by the patterns of the past
but whether these things
come to pass
is a matter of
if i let them or not.
